i've looked pretty closely at the sub-frames and bracing on the 98-02 and they are pretty stout pieces, the front is improved over the 94-97 and the rear is all-together better than previous models.

most bracing on the underside will only serve to take up space and add extra weight. the front upper strut bracing could be swapped for the CL/TL full brace.. or modified as such. and the rear upper bar added if parts are available (or fabricated)..

i don't know everything it came one, but i know i've seen it on Acura Cl and maybe TL, around the same year as the 98-02 accords. if i understand correctly they all shared the same basic platform/chassis architecture.

i just found this pic on google, 3.2 CL with the strut bar or brace. if you recall the 98-02 accord has two curved braces between the strut towers and the firewall. the part on the CL has the same two pieces with the bar you see welded to them.

EDIT: i just thought to check hondapartsunlimited.com

#22 in the image, front strut brace about $50 new..! part #74180-SOK-A00

and to the OP: that rear subframe in the image is the same for the accord. you can see why you wouldn't need a tie bar.
